About us

We are a profitable and fast-growing healthcare startup – a small and mighty team of around 80, helping people to find, enroll in, and use ACA health coverage. We’ve doubled in each of the past three years and are now the largest ACA enrollment platform after healthcare.gov, having helped over 6 million people enroll in health coverage. We’re a mission-driven team that advocates for and cares deeply about the people we serve.

We are a double bottom-line company: revenues and enrollments in ACA coverage. The ACA brings high-quality, comprehensive, and affordable health coverage within reach for low-income Americans – and we exist to make that promise a reality. Your contribution will positively affect millions of people, helping them to navigate the complex and confusing health insurance industry and to access health care when they need it.
